Worship is at the Heart of Everything We Do

At LWCC, worship is not something we do before the 'real' part of the service starts. It is central. Every Sunday we gather to respond to who God is and what He has done -- and it is genuinely one of the best parts of our week together.

Our worship is led with passion and gifting by our worship team, led by Claire. It is Spirit-filled, joyful, and always rooted in the truth of who Jesus is. Whether you are someone who sings their heart out or someone who sits quietly and takes it all in, you belong in this room.

Psalms from Our Community

During the 2020 lockdown, members of LWCC wrote their own psalms -- honest, heartfelt prayers to God during an extraordinary and difficult season. They are beautiful, real, and deeply personal expressions of faith. We have kept them here as a testimony to our community's trust in God through hard times. We hope they encourage you. FAQs

 

Q: What is worship like at LWCC?

A: Warm, joyful, and Spirit-led. We sing together, we pray together, and we make real space to encounter God. It is informal -- no performance, no pressure. Sometimes there are beautiful moments of quietness; sometimes there is joy that simply overflows. All of it is welcome.

Q: How do I join the worship team?

A: Email office@livingworduk.church and Jonathan or Martin will be in touch. We love welcoming people who have a genuine heart for God and a musical gifting to serve in this way.

Q: Can I suggest a song for Sunday?

A: Yes! Suggestions are always welcome. All songs are reviewed by the elders to make sure everything we sing together is theologically sound and serves the whole congregation in their encounter with God.

Q: Can young people be involved in worship?

A: Wholeheartedly yes. We actively look for age-appropriate ways to include children and young people in worship. As Psalm 150 says, let everything that has breath praise the Lord -- and that includes our youngest members.
